This print showcases Utagawa Kuniyoshi's masterpiece, "Cats Chinese Temple Lion" a remarkable example of Japanese woodcut art. Created around 1842, this artwork is part of the "Coupled Mirrors of Picture" series, also known as "EkyAcdai awase kagami". In this piece, Kuniyoshi skillfully combines elements from various genres such as kabuki theater, samurai tales, and popular legends to create a visually stunning and thought-provoking composition. The artist's ukiyo-e style brings to life an array of characters including warriors, heroes, beautiful women (bijin ga), and even animals like cats. The central focus of the image is a majestic Chinese temple lion adorned with intricate details that highlight its mythical nature. Surrounding the lion are other symbolic elements like an owl and a Noh mask depicting a demon (Shishi mimizuku hannyaa-men). These additional features add depth and complexity to the overall narrative. Kuniyoshi's work often incorporates parody and caricatures while showcasing his mastery in portraying landscapes. This particular print demonstrates his ability to capture both beauty and strength through exquisite lines and vibrant colors.
